The Whore of Babylon (concept)

The Whore of Babylon is a symbolic figure described in the Book of Revelation in the Bible. She represents a powerful, corrupt system, often interpreted as a city or entity that promotes materialism, immorality, and idolatry. Traditionally, she is portrayed as seducing nations and leading them away from spiritual truth, embodying the dangers of excess and moral decay. The imagery reflects the struggle between good and evil, highlighting themes of judgment and redemption. This concept is often analyzed in religious, political, and cultural contexts, demonstrating its lasting impact on various interpretations of society and morality.
